I swapped out my 680's for my 290's that were mining for the past 4 months.
I uninstalled nvidia and rebooted to safe mode and DDU removed all nvidia (except physx). I Rebooted and installed 14.4 RC drivers with both cards plugged in. Crossfire says enabled in both the driver manager and also in GPU-Z
I run GPU-Z PCI-E bus test and it shows PCI-E 2.0 x8 for each card. xfire works with 100% usage over both.
I'm running a 2600k Sandy on an ASRock extreme 4 gen 3 (supports pci-e 3.0, however sandybridge's only do pci-e 2.0
How come in every game I try (thief, bf4, natural selection 2, etc. ) only one card is being used? GPU2 sits at low clocks and 0% usage.
am I missing something? thanks for the help.
edit: I already disabled ULPS. Also Unigine Valley benchmark, both GPus do work in crossfire.
